To reset the water dispenser on a Bosch refrigerator, locate the reset button inside the fridge, often near the water filter compartment. Press and hold the reset button for about 5 seconds until the indicator light changes. This resets the water dispenser system, restoring normal function.

- How do I troubleshoot my Bosch refrigerator water dispenser if it is not working? First, check the water supply to ensure it is connected and turned on. Next, inspect the water filter and replace it if it's clogged. If the dispenser is still not working, try resetting the water dispenser using the reset button.
- What should I do if the reset button on my Bosch refrigerator is not working? If the reset button is unresponsive, try unplugging the refrigerator for a few minutes and then plug it back in. This can help reset the electronic systems. If issues persist, contact Bosch support for further assistance.
- How often should I replace the water filter in my Bosch refrigerator? It is recommended to replace the water filter in your Bosch refrigerator every 6 months to ensure optimal performance and water quality.
- Can I manually fill the water reservoir in my Bosch refrigerator? Most Bosch refrigerators are designed to automatically draw water from the supply line. Manual filling is not recommended as it can lead to contamination or malfunction of the water system.
